As per Market Research Future, the Lithium-Ion Batteries Separator Market is experiencing robust growth due to the rising adoption of lithium-ion batteries in electric vehicles (EVs), renewable energy storage systems, and consumer electronics. Lithium-ion battery separators are essential components that prevent physical contact between the anode and cathode while allowing ion transport, ensuring battery safety, efficiency, and longevity.
The global push for electrification and clean energy technologies has significantly increased the demand for high-performance battery separators. The growing EV market, along with advancements in portable electronics, has accelerated the adoption of lithium-ion batteries, directly impacting the demand for high-quality separators. These separators play a critical role in preventing short circuits, thermal runaway, and improving overall battery performance.

Technological Trends
The market is witnessing advancements in materials such as polyethylene (PE), polypropylene (PP), and ceramic-coated separators, which provide superior thermal stability, mechanical strength, and chemical resistance. Multi-layer separators and nanostructured coatings are gaining traction to enhance battery efficiency and safety. These innovations are crucial for applications in high-capacity EV batteries and large-scale energy storage systems.
Regional Insights
North America and Europe are mature markets, driven by stringent EV adoption policies, high energy storage penetration, and advanced manufacturing technologies. Asia-Pacific is expected to dominate the market due to rapid EV adoption, large-scale battery production in countries like China, Japan, and South Korea, and supportive government initiatives promoting renewable energy and electrification.
Challenges
High manufacturing costs, complex production processes, and the need for high-performance materials can restrain market growth. However, rising demand for safer and more efficient batteries is encouraging investment in innovative separator technologies.
